#155ebd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#155ebd is composed of 8.2% red, 36.9%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.9% cyan, 50.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 213.9 degrees, a saturation of 80% and a lightness of 41.2%. #155ebd color hex could be obtained by blending #2abcff with #00007b.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

Shades and Tints of #155ebd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060c is the darkest color, while #fafc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#155ebd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#66696c is the less saturated color, while #055ccd is the most saturated one.
